Instructions:
First step is Place the chicken breasts in the bottom of a 5 quart or larger slow cooker. Drain the black beans and add them to the slow cooker along with the salsa and corn. Add 1/4 cup water, plus the minced garlic, chili powder, cumin, oregano, cayenne, some freshly cracked pepper (about 10-15 cranks of a pepper mill).
And then, Give the ingredients a brief stir to distribute the spices. Secure the lid on your slow cooker and cook on low for 8 hours or high for 4 hours.
